To troubleshoot electrical issues, start by inspecting the main control panel in the cabin for any blown fuses. Often, issues like non-functioning dashboard lights or electrical accessories can be fixed by simply replacing a fuse. If that doesn’t resolve the problem, check the engine compartment’s power distribution module, where more high-powered electrical components are managed.
The system is designed to distribute power efficiently to ensure that all devices operate smoothly without overloading circuits. In the event of a malfunction, components like sensors or the ECU may trigger warning lights on the dashboard. These could indicate issues with the electrical flow, so use a multimeter to check the connections and ensure everything is working as intended.
When working on the electrical system, always disconnect the battery before handling any wires or panels. This precaution will help prevent accidental short circuits or electrical shocks. It’s also a good practice to carry spare fuses of the correct amperage to avoid delays in case of any future electrical issues.
For more detailed inspections, consider having the electrical system scanned for any fault codes. Using an OBD-II scanner can help identify malfunctioning components, especially those related to the engine or transmission. This method offers a quicker and more accurate diagnosis compared to visual checks alone.
Identifying the Main Electrical Panel Location in a 2017 Toyota Yaris

To locate the primary electrical distribution panel inside the vehicle, begin by inspecting the driver’s side dashboard area. You will typically find the access panel beneath the dash, near the footwell area, on the left-hand side. In some cases, you might need to remove a cover or panel to reveal the connections inside. This panel is responsible for powering several critical systems within the cabin, such as interior lights, the audio system, and power windows.
Additionally, check the engine compartment for another electrical panel. This one controls higher-powered components like the ignition system and engine sensors. It’s often placed near the vehicle’s battery for easy access. To prevent any electrical mishaps, ensure the battery is disconnected before working on any of these components. Familiarizing yourself with the layout will make troubleshooting and maintenance much more efficient.
